Venuru Mahalingeshwar temple: Bramhakalashotsava

Beltangady: Sri Muktananda Swamiji of Karinje said that country and religion are like two eyes.The Brahmakalashotsava ceremonies of Sri Mahalingeshwar of Venur are being held from February 19 as part of it. He blessed the religious meeting held on 21st.

If we want to remain Hindus, we must protect and nurture Sanatan Dharma. Ours is a country that gives shelter to all. Today the world is looking towards India. He said that our food habits, dress design and rituals are attracting everyone.In the people of Venur, the squirrel-like honesty and Hanuman-like strength that was there during the construction of Ram Sethu, has been reflected. Thus a solid, permanent temple is built here. Sahasra and Sahasra workers have performed their duties as laborers like the construction of Ram Setu. He said that it is commendable that Brahmakalashotsava is being organized on a large scale, lavishly and gloriously by the clean-minded behavior of MLA Harish Poonja.

Ganesh Karnik, a former member of the Legislative Council, has been a D.K. for the past eight years. And hundreds of temples in Udupi district have been renovated and Brahmakalashotsavam. But deep inside us there is a question of when the Brahmakalashotsava will take place. Doubts are also being raised whether there are homes and schools that teach our elders extraordinary achievements, heritage and manners. He warned that because of English medium schools, children are drifting away from Hindu customs without our knowledge. Let’s make our inner brahma kalash, he said, the devotees of Venur have seen the Lord through hard work when they see the system here.

MLA Harisha Poonja presided.
Aladangadi Dr. on the stage Padmaprasada Ajila, Coastal Development Authority Chairman Chanila Thimmappa Shetty, Vishweshwar Bhatt, Principal of Sri.D.M. Industrial Training Institute, Venur, Satish Shetty of SKDRDP, Businessman Ashwatha Hegde, Sundara Hegde, Working Chairman of the Rehabilitation Committee. And there were Anand Shetty, Satish Nelligudde, Naveen, Sudhira Bhandari.
Brahmakalashotsava Committee Executive Chairman Jayantha Kotyan welcomed. General Secretary Yajna Narayan Bhat offered the vote of thanks. PDO Prakash Shetty conducted the program.

On Tuesday, smooth music by RS Melodies, variety show by locals, Bhaktamarkandeya Harikatha Satsang by Thonse Pushkal Kumar, Amarashilpi Veera Shambhu Kalkuda historical Yakshagana by Sunkadakatte Melada, followed by a program called Miracle on Wheels by Vikalanga.
